For a Japcar they are the greatest, closest thing to a Ferrari mainstream Japan has ever gotten, but then again it's still a long way off (though I've never drive a dancing donkey to compare) They're not all that quick in a straight line, or even really point-to-point, but what they do have is oodles of feedback and feel to them, they're a drivers car for sure, something which Japan makes VERY VERY few of.
It's pretty much a slot-car to drive, i.e. It definitely goes where you want it to and tracks pretty straight although the one I drive was only short period, and i was taking it easy. I'd be going for something else for the money, but that's just me. An NSX IS however probably the ONLY japanese car I would ever consider buying though.... so read from that what you will.
